yml配置文件怎么引用pom.xml中的属性

这篇具有很好参考价值的文章主要介绍了yml配置文件怎么引用pom.xml中的属性。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

前言

配置文件中的一些参数有时要用到pom文件中的属性,做到pom文件变配置文件中也跟着变,那如何才能做到呢,下面咱们来一起探讨学习。

配置

1.首先要在pom.xml中做如下配置,让maven渲染src/main/resources下配置

<build>
    <resources>
        <resource>
            <directory>src/main/resources</directory>
            <filtering>true</filtering>
        </resource>
    </resources>
</build>

  1. 在yml配置文件中使用@pom中属性名@格式来引用
application:
    # 应用名称
    name: xxxadmin
  profiles:
    # 环境配置
    active: @profiles.active@

测试

1、配置pom.xml
yml配置文件怎么引用pom.xml中的属性,SpringCloud,maven,maven,spring boot
pom中配置了两个环境,一个是dev,一个是pro
2. yml的配置
![在这里插入图片描述](https://img-b文章来源地址https://www.toymoban.com/news/detail-820575.html

  1. 添加controller用着测试

到了这里,关于yml配置文件怎么引用pom.xml中的属性的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 新版IDEA无法解析Maven项目中的pom.xml文件

    在使用新版IDEA进行Maven项目开发时,有时会遇到无法解析pom.xml文件的问题。这可能导致项目无法构建或无法正常导入相关依赖。本文将介绍一些可能的原因和解决方案,帮助您解决这个问题。 检查Maven配置: 首先,确保您的IDEA正确配置了Maven。在IDEA的设置中,通过以下步骤

    2024年02月03日
    浏览(68)
  • nacos配置文件bootstrap.yml springcloud

    bootstrap.yml配置 nginx配置 在bootstrap.yml中配置的nacos地址 server-addr: nacos:80 ,之所以可以访问的到,是因为nginx做了映射。还需要在host文件中配置nacos这个字母映射到装nacos那台服务器的ip,即: 110.10.52.77 nacos 这样就可以直接用nacos这个字母访问远程的ip。 Nacos系列(10)-Nacos开启s

    2024年02月11日
    浏览(42)
  • 【Java】Maven配置文件帮助文档(settings.xml 和 pom.xml)

    以下几个属性是 settings 属性的下一级属性: localRepository interactiveMode offline pluginGroups proxies servers mirrors profiles activeProfiles localRepository:本地仓库的路径,默认值为 ${user.home}/.m2/repository interactiveMode:表示Maven是否需要和用户交互以获得输入 offline:表示Maven是否需要在离线模式

    2024年02月13日
    浏览(54)
  • IntelliJ IDEA maven配置,设置pom.xml的配置文件

    IntelliJ IDEA项目,选择  文件  设置,弹窗 构建、执行、部署 构建工具 Maven就可以 maven配置好以后,在pom.xml的配置文件中就可以设置对应的jar包了,这样构建的时候自动需要的jar,在项目中导入即 settings.xml文件apache-maven-3.9.0.rar下载,下载之后解压 到 E:Softapache-maven-3.9.0

    2024年02月11日
    浏览(72)
  • IDEA中pom.xml配置文件依赖文件版本号报红的最有效解决办法

    原因是从别的地方引入的项目文件,本地的MavenRepository库中并不存在对应版本的dependency依赖,所以导致版本号报红。 找到对应项目,右键reload就可以了。      

    2024年02月05日
    浏览(51)
  • IDEA中maven项目工程中的pom.xml文件变灰且中间有一条横线的处理方法

    错误描述: 不知道是什么原因, pom.xml文件被忽略了,但是之前我也没有过什么误操作。。。  解决方法: 1. File--Settings  2. 搜索 maven,找到 maven 下面的 Ignored Files,将清单中对应项目的pom.xml文件 取消选中 即可; 如果取消选中之后,在 idea 的工作区还是显示 pom.xml 文件中

    2024年02月09日
    浏览(55)
  • pom.xml爆红怎么处理?

    其实很简单,右键点击pom.xml 点击Add as Maven Project 即可,等待加载完毕就行啦,会变成蓝色M标志,表示成功

    2024年04月16日
    浏览(48)
  • SpringBoot中的yml文件中读取自定义配置信息

    开发中遇到的问题,百度的答案我都没有找到,去找大佬获取到的经验总结,这只是其中的一种方法,如果其他大佬有新的方法,可以分享分享。 1.1 yml文件 自定义配置信息,通过我们编写的代码读取。 1.2 类 非静态属性中@Value生效 ps: 不是在控制层中拥有@Controller注解,说明

    2024年02月07日
    浏览(55)
  • maven pom中的内置变量及引用

    maven其实有很多内置变量供开发着在开发中使用,比如说basedir这变量,它指的是pom.xml文件所在的目录,下面我们一起来认识一下。 变量名 作用 说明 basedir 、project.basedir 项目的根目录 即包含 pom.xml 文件的目录 project.groupId 项目的 groupId project.artifactId 项目的 artifactId project.v

    2024年01月24日
    浏览(34)
  • springboot拿到yml文件中的配置,决绝将配置写在代码里

    写你对应的文件 测试类

    2024年02月15日
    浏览(50)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包